KnightScape is free-to-play and is compatible with iPhone, iPad, and iPod touch devices.

Game Features:
- A rewarding adventure in which gamers will need to overcome flying fireballs, deadly spikes, swinging axes, ruthless swordsmen, and ultimately a savage dragon!
- Fast-paced action and epic sword fighting across nine levels, culminating in the ultimate battle against a fearsome dragon to reach the captive princess.
- Armed combat on every level, with a range of classic weapons and armor available to customize each player’s character. Find the combination that leads to victory!
- Cinematic delivery features realistic, smooth and engaging animation, outstanding Retina Display optimized graphics and a precise and intuitive swipe control system.
